Steve, in the book they were flying at around 60 Kts when shot down, not in the hover as you say the film suggests (I have not seen the film yet). My recollection was that the troops rappelled in OK, then the Black Hawk's went to their holding points at 60 Kts and 300 ft at which point they started getting shot down. IF this is true (it almost beyond belief that you would expose your helicopter to a small arms threat by flying at 300 ft and 60 Kts) then you should not be at all suprised to lose a few.
